What extended warranty companies are recommended when buying pre-owned 535i?
Car we are considering has 52+K....we can get an 'independent' extended warranty (was told once car reaches 4yrs or 50K ,whichever comes first) that BMW will not issue an extended warranty...so any names of companies issuing such policies via a non-BMW dealer will be appreciated. Thank you in advance...Edythe

You should be able to buy a 3rd party extended warranty at any time. In fact, if you wait until the factory warranty expires, many warranty prices go up. Also, some warranties have a 30-60 waiting period before they go into effect, so (IMHO) it's best to be covered by both for a short period of time vs no coverage.
I bought my extended warranty @43K miles 1 month before the 4 yr factory warranty expired, giving me an ADDITIONAL 5 years (107 months!) or a TOTAL of 100K mile warranty. I went through my credit Union to purchase a Route 66 $0 deductible plan for ~$2400 with tax. Have not had any cliams yet. You should know thay they require oil changes at least every 6 months or 6K miles and did not care that I used synthetic or that this exceeeded BMW specs. Not a deal breaker for me since I usually change at 7500 or 12 months anyway. Hope this helps. Good luck!

I went with an AUL no deductible plan and the price was comparable to the previous poster's, roughly $2400.
Main reason I went with AUL is because my local BMW dealer recommended it and when speaking with them said when I bring the car in to them with the AUL warranty the process is pretty much the same as when I had my original warranty and the transition would be seemless. So far, so good.

Yes, I had to use it. Called up BMW service dept, told them about the problem with the door actuators, asked if it was covered by AUL, they said yes, I took it in, they gave me a loaner car, washed my car and picked it up at the end of the day all fixed up and ready to go and was out of pocket $10 because I had to re-fill their loaner car.
